Exceptional and highly decorative Portuguese Palissy ware wall plate. 

'Palissy-ware' was a popular style of ceramics in the 19th and 20th Century influenced by the work of French potter Bernard Palissy (c.1510-c.1589), much of which had been rediscovered in the period. Palissy was famed for his 'figulines rustiques', or decorative faience fired in a high-relief pattern inspired by nature
